So if your only requirement is how to add users by their username and not their id. You should use SlugRelatedField. I also feel your serializer naming convention is quite confusing. Below is the serializer for Group model that can add users to a group.
class GroupSerializer(Serializer):
... other fields here
shared_to = models.SlugRelatedField(queryset = UserProfile.objects.all(), many=True, slug_field="username", allow_empty=True)
So first checkout SlugRelatedField. This basically is used to map to objects using a specific field of that object(username in this case). You will then get all the UserProfile instances in the shared_to field of the validated_data
property of the serializer which you can fetch in create method and add to you group. And then in the file upload api for your group you can check whether this user belongs to the group or not for permission checking.

How to restrict fields when creating post request in DRF?

I am making a POST api using DRF. In that api, I need only few fields(name, size, customer_name, customer_address), but don't require this fields(status, ordered_time) because these fields I want to save these fields in run time as status='open' and ordered_time=DateTimeField.now()
views.py
class PizzaOrderCustomerView(APIView):
def post(self, request):
orders = request.data.get('orders')
# Create an article from the above data
serializer = ArticleSerializer(data=orders)
if serializer.is_valid(raise_exception=True):
article_saved = serializer.save()
return Response({"success": "Article '{}' created successfully".format(article_saved.name)})
models.py
class PizzaOrder(models.Model):
name = models.CharField(max_length=120)
size = models.CharField(max_length=10, choices=SIZE_CHOICE, default='MEDIUM')
customer_name = models.CharField(max_length=120)
customer_address = models.TextField()
ordered_time = models.DateTimeField(default=timezone.now, editable=False)
status = models.CharField(max_length=20, default='open', editable=False)
serializers.py
class OrderSerializer(serializers.ModelSerializer):
class Meta:
model = PizzaOrder
# fields = '__all__'
read_only_fields = ('status',)
But when I try to create an order, it needed status and ordered_time also. But it should save at the time of creating order automatically.
Suggest a good way to do it.
from rest_framework import viewsets, mixins
class PizzaViewsets(viewsets.ViewSet, mixins.CreateModelMixin):
model = PizzaOrder
serializer_class = OrderSerializer
queryset = model.objects.all(
serializer, it is always good practise to mention all fields instead of
all
class OrderSerializer(serializers.ModelSerializer):
class Meta:
model = PizzaOrder
fields = ('status','ordered_time','name', 'size', 'customer_name', 'customer_address',)
read_only_fields = ('status','ordered_time',)
